Crossposting is posting the same message across multiple social media at the same time. The typical example is twitter, facebook, youtube, instagram. All will have the message according to what they can display/handle.
A message that is crossposted is just that.
A lot of blog/forum frequent users will use the term in the post heading to let other users on the forum know they are soliciting the info on other sites. It also shows up on sites like reddit and may be a sign that a post is in multiple threads.
